Cinnabar is a striking mercury sulphide mineral renowned for its deep scarlet to crimson-red colour and long association with transformation and alchemy. As the primary ore of mercury, it forms within hydrothermal veins and is often found alongside Quartz, Calcite and other sulphide minerals. Significant deposits occur in China, Spain, Italy, the United States and Peru.
Revered since ancient times, Cinnabar has been treasured by many cultures as a symbol of wealth, transformation and spiritual awakening. Its vivid colour and rarity led to its use in art, ceremonial objects and alchemical traditions, where it became associated with inner change and the pursuit of higher wisdom.
